**Ticket: Recon job double-counts bundled SKUs**

Hey plugin folks — the Stocktide reconciliation job is double-counting items when a plugin registers a bundle and its components separately. We're patching the dedupe pass, but until then, register bundles only at the parent level. Repro confirmed on the nightly run whose token appears below.

pipeline stamp: htk31_3c6b63a1fd55b8745625d3b6ce9c5fc

Handover: stale-cache postmortem on Quillbeam's pricing service. Root cause: TTL never refreshed after the failover in the Drossel cluster. Fix shipped; invalidation now keyed on upstream version. Marek owns the follow-up alert. Dashboards look clean for 48h. For the sync, note we bumped eviction thresholds and pinned replica counts. Current service configuration values are as follows.

config for fajop-bahop:
[sorion]
port = 3306
region = west-1
host = sorion.merlaqforge.example
team = wenael
timeout_ms = 500
retries = 3

// Tracing client setup — Threadline
// Propagates trace headers across all Northgrid microservices.
// Support: use this client when reproducing customer request
// paths. Sampling is 100% in staging, 5% in prod. Do not
// disable header propagation; downstream spans will orphan.
// Auth against the Threadline collector is required before
// spans are accepted. The collector key is below.

app token of fajop-fahif = qvz4-AnML